What is Proprietorship?
A Proprietorship is a business structure owned and operated by a single individual, where the owner and the business are legally considered one entity. This means the business does not have a separate legal existence from the owner, making it a simpler and cost-effective way to start a business.
Key Features of Proprietorship:
Key Feature |
Description |
Single Ownership |
The business is owned and controlled by one individual. |
Simple Setup |
The registration process is straightforward and doesn’t involve complex paperwork. |
Full Control |
The owner has complete control over the decision-making and operations of the business. |
No Legal Entity |
There is no distinction between the business and the owner, meaning the business doesn’t have its own legal identity. |
Unlimited Liability |
The owner is personally liable for the business's debts and obligations. |

Documents Required for Proprietorship Registration:
Document Requirement |
Description |
Identity Proof |
Aadhaar card, PAN card, Passport, or Voter ID of the proprietor. |
Address Proof |
Utility bill (electricity/water bill), Rent Agreement, or property documents. |
Bank Account |
A business bank account in the name of the proprietor. |
Photographs |
Passport-sized photos of the proprietor. |
Business Premises Proof |
Lease or rental agreement if the business is operated from a rented property. |
